    IndustryChallengesENGINEERING, PROCUREMENT,

    AND CONSTRUCTIONCOMPANIES (EPCs)Projects are growing more complex. They are larger, workshared

    with partners, built in new and emerging economies, and use new

    technologies or process and controls. It is clear that non-intelligent or

    non-integrated design solutions will not meet the business objectives

    o today and tomorrow.

    Engineering is a key part o the project. Decisions are made here that

    will aect construction, plant operations, plant saety, and associated

    costs. It is essential to make the right decision as early as possible in

    the process and drive consistency through the complete design, even

    i parts are designed by others in other oces.

    Finding a design inconsistency during design can cost $1. I that error

    is ound later by the checker, it will cost $10. But that same error

    ound during construction or later can cost $1,000. This $1-$10-

    $1,000 rule illustrates the impact o making the right decision early

    and the power o rules-driven, relationship-based design solutions.

    No engineer waits or a new operating system or new sotware compil-

    ers. Engineers need an engineering and design solution that helps

    them perorm their work more eciently, driving consistency in design

    and deliverables to change management, showing what changed, sup-

    porting communication with other disciplines and partners, and more.

    During design, you can veriy saety in terms o

    process saety (HAZOP, area classication),

    personnel saety (spacing, escape routes,

    training), acility saety (explosion impact simula-

    tion, re proong), and environmental saety

    (process containment, stress analyses). Designing

    saety in the plant rom the start can help the

    owner reduce the risk o shutdowns, maintain a

    sae operational image, and save signicantly on

    late design changes.

    Finally, data created in the engineering phase can

    be used to operate the plant. The P&ID is the key

    document that orms the roadmapo the plant

    and can be used to navigate to all related data,

    such as instruments, equipment, inspection data,

    and HAZOP data. The SmartPlant Engineering

    & Schematics tools play a key role in opera-

    tional tasks, including scheduled maintenance,

    inspection, saety studies, and turnarounds.

    Industry studies show that poor design can

    increase the cost o a project by 15 percent or

    more, with errors rippling through rom the critical

    P&ID design phase into the piping, instrumenta-

    tion, equipment, and electrical phases. The earlier

    relationships play a key role here. The valve

    knows where it is connected in the process

    and its engineering properties. So, changing

    any o them will trigger change warnings across

    the design and disciplines. That is the power o

    Smart Engineering.

    Data rom one task can be leveraged to another

    task. For example, P&ID data is used to drive

    automatic HAZOP analysis creating cause-and-

    consequence reports based on a knowledge

    base. This helps users understand the risks and

    decide where mitigation is needed to ensure a

    low-risk operation.

    Plant saety is a key element, and strictly

    enorced by regulations. SmartPlant Process

    Saety enables you to automate design analysis

    to ensure the design is sound. In case process

    conditions change or equipment ails, the plant

    returns to a sae state thanks to protective

    devices, or example.

    Engineers and designers can essentially validate

    the design as it evolves. This produces more

    error-ree design, minimizing costly modications

    during construction and lowering the risk o inci-

    dents sometimes caused by poorly documented

    on-site changes. Additionally, SmartPlant Process

    Saety can assist in conducting more ecient

    explosion impact studies and area classications.

    Intergraph solutions can also dramatically reducethe time it takes to perorm HAZOP analyses

    through automation. Time savings enable more

    requent studies at a lower cost while increasing

    consistency and auditability, as well as produc-

    ing cause-and-consequence reports that allow

    engineers to make aster and more accurate risk

    mitigation decisions.

    SmartPlant P&ID represents a completely dier-

    ent approach rom any CAD system because the

    graphics represent the data. Data are primary,

    ollowed by graphics. It also supports engineering

    standards like KKS, PIP, and DIN.

    Take advantage o unique capabilities, such as

    multiple projects or what-i scenarios. You can

    compare the what-i scenario with your original

    design, and consolidate them i the change is

    approved. Copy your existing design, and during

    the copy, a transmission routine can modiy the

    original design on-the-fy. For example, change

    the symbology tag numbers and process data,

    and then the P&IDs with the newly modied

    design are recreated rom the database. This

    gives you a valuable jumpstart on your new

    projects, boosting productivity, data consistency,

    and innovation.

    Plant editing allows you as an engineer to edit

    all properties o all the P&IDs in the plant without

    having to open the P&IDs. Once the P&IDs are

    opened, the changes will be refected in the

    graphics, such as labels.

    This extremely powerul capability enhances

    productivity and enables engineers to make

    ast, consistent changes. And, since Intergraph

    supports version control, you can always com-

    pare P&IDs with earlier versions to see what has

    changed and roll back, i needed.

    MEASURING THERETURN Industry research reveals that an environment

    using Engineering & Schematics technology

    delivers engineering eciency increases o up

    to 28 percent, and handover savings o up to

    60 percent. For a $2 billion, six-million-tons-

    per-year capacity LNG plant project involving

    700 P&IDs, 900 equipment items, 1,200

    control loops, and two product trains, with

    engineering communications spread across

    three countries, total estimated savings o 19

    percent using Engineering & Schematics onthe project were quantied at $683,000, or

    11,384 labor hours.

    Dow Chemicals project savings estimate or

    the SmartPlant environment is 0.3 percent o

    total installed costs.
